The Staffing and Labor Economics Facing Metairie Healthcare Providers

Practices in the hospital and health care segment, particularly those in the 50-100 employee range like Primary Care Plus, are contending with significant labor cost inflation. Industry benchmarks indicate that staffing expenses can account for 50-65% of total operating costs for physician groups, according to recent analyses by the Medical Group Management Association (MGMA). This pressure is exacerbated by ongoing shortages in key clinical and administrative roles, leading to increased reliance on temporary staff and higher recruitment costs. For businesses in Metairie, understanding these dynamics is critical as average hourly wages for healthcare support occupations in Louisiana have seen a year-over-year increase of 4-7%, per the Bureau of Labor Statistics. This makes efficient resource allocation and workflow optimization paramount.

Automated Patient Intake and Registration

Streamlining patient intake reduces administrative burden on front-desk staff, minimizes data entry errors, and improves the patient experience by allowing pre-visit completion of forms. This frees up staff to focus on patient interaction and complex queries.

Up to 30% reduction in front-desk administrative timeIndustry benchmarks for patient engagement platforms
An AI agent guides patients through pre-appointment registration, collecting demographic information, insurance details, and medical history via a secure portal or app. It can flag incomplete information for human review.

AI-Powered Appointment Scheduling and Reminders

Efficient scheduling and robust reminder systems are critical for maximizing provider utilization and reducing no-show rates, which directly impact revenue and patient access. Automated systems can handle routine requests and confirmations 24/7.

10-20% reduction in patient no-showsHealthcare administrative efficiency studies
An AI agent manages appointment requests, checks provider availability, books appointments, and sends personalized reminders via SMS, email, or phone calls. It can also handle rescheduling and cancellation requests.

Clinical Documentation Assistance and Summarization

Physician burnout is a significant issue, often exacerbated by extensive documentation requirements. AI assistance can reduce the time spent on charting, allowing clinicians to focus more on patient care and less on administrative tasks.

15-30% reduction in physician charting timeMedical informatics research on EHR optimization
An AI agent listens to patient-provider conversations (with consent) and automatically generates clinical notes, summaries, or populates EHR fields. It can also assist in retrieving relevant patient history for review.

Automated Medical Coding and Billing Support

Accurate and timely medical coding is essential for proper reimbursement and compliance. Errors can lead to claim denials, delayed payments, and increased administrative costs. AI can improve accuracy and speed up the process.

5-15% improvement in coding accuracyIndustry reports on revenue cycle management
An AI agent analyzes clinical documentation to suggest appropriate ICD-10 and CPT codes. It can flag potential coding errors or inconsistencies for review by human coders, ensuring compliance and optimizing billing.

Proactive Patient Outreach for Chronic Care Management

Effective management of chronic conditions requires ongoing patient engagement and monitoring. Proactive outreach can improve patient adherence to treatment plans, reduce hospital readmissions, and enhance overall health outcomes.

Up to 25% increase in patient adherence for chronic conditionsStudies on chronic disease management programs
An AI agent identifies patients with specific chronic conditions requiring follow-up. It can initiate automated check-ins, provide educational content, remind patients about medication, and flag patients for clinician intervention if needed.

AI-Driven Prescription Refill Management

Managing prescription refill requests efficiently ensures patients maintain their medication regimens without interruption, which is vital for treatment efficacy and patient satisfaction. Automating this process reduces staff workload.

20-40% faster refill processing timesHealthcare IT operational efficiency benchmarks
An AI agent receives and processes routine prescription refill requests, verifies patient eligibility and prescription status, and routes approved requests to the pharmacy or clinician for final authorization, reducing manual handling.

How do AI agents ensure patient data privacy and HIPAA compliance?
Reputable AI solutions designed for healthcare operate within strict compliance frameworks. They employ robust data encryption, secure data storage, and access controls to protect Protected Health Information (PHI). Vendors typically adhere to HIPAA regulations and may offer Business Associate Agreements (BAAs). Auditing capabilities are also standard, allowing for tracking of data access and usage to ensure ongoing compliance. Careful vendor selection and configuration are critical.
What is the typical timeline for deploying AI agents in a healthcare practice?
The timeline for AI agent deployment can vary, but many common use cases can be implemented relatively quickly. Basic chatbots for patient FAQs or appointment scheduling might take a few weeks for configuration and initial testing. More complex integrations involving electronic health records (EHRs) or billing systems can extend the timeline to several months. Pilot programs are often used to test and refine functionality before a full rollout, typically spanning 4-12 weeks.
